ALMOND MILK:
Serves 4

WHAT:
1 cup soaked almonds
5 cups water
4-6 pitted dates
1 teaspoon vanilla
dash of sea salt
*Optional Add In’s: matcha, cinnamon, maca, maple syrup, strawberries, spinach……
Nut Bag
Blender
Large Bowl

HOW:
Add everything to high power blender. Place nut bag in large bowl, pour milk into nut bag. Squeeze all the liquid out until left with almond pulp. I then pour the milk back into the blender and add in whatever else you like. Store in mason jars for up to 4 days in fridge. YUM! xo Becky
